Users to not access other SSID's

I am using RAP-2260G and 2200E as an AP , broadcasting there SSIDs ,the issue is that if there is an office and employees are working ,so in one SSID there are specific STA's and in another SSIDs there are specific too,but sometimes they share there password to each other when one is down, i know that specifing Allow list , so that no one can use other but sometimes its difficult to manually look , so is there is any option or configuration regarding to it.

Hello dear:

What you can do is to create vouchers and deliver to each customer
or set up accounts, in this way, each employee only has one access and can not share the password. However, you need to keep in mind that vouchers or accounts are createdand may be deployed in for whole network
, not in one specific SSID.
